VFD for Depot Buildings | Energy Efficient Motor Control for Industrial Infrastructure

VFD for Depot Buildings: Smart Motor Control for Modern Infrastructure

Depot buildings such as railway depots, logistics warehouses, bus depots, and industrial storage facilities operate large mechanical systems including ventilation fans, pumps, compressors, and HVAC units. Managing the energy consumption of these systems is critical for maintaining operational efficiency. Implementing a VFD for depot buildings allows operators to regulate motor speed according to actual demand, significantly improving energy performance and system reliability.

Variable Frequency Drives (VFDs) are intelligent electronic devices that control the frequency and voltage supplied to electric motors. Instead of running motors continuously at full speed, VFDs dynamically adjust speed based on operational needs, reducing energy waste and mechanical stress.

Role of VFD Technology in Depot Facilities

Depot environments typically run multiple motor-driven systems throughout the day. Traditional fixed-speed motors consume maximum power regardless of the load requirement. By integrating VFD technology, facility managers can optimize motor performance and reduce electricity consumption.

Major Systems in Depot Buildings Using VFD

  • Large ventilation and exhaust fans
  • Cooling tower fan systems
  • Water pumping stations
  • Air handling units for HVAC
  • Industrial blowers and compressors
  • Dust extraction and air circulation systems

Advantages of Installing VFD for Depot Buildings

1. Optimized Energy Consumption

Motor-driven systems account for a major portion of energy consumption in depot infrastructure. By controlling motor speed according to load demand, VFDs help reduce power usage and improve overall efficiency.

2. Smooth Motor Operation

VFDs provide soft starting and stopping of motors. This eliminates sudden electrical and mechanical shocks, protecting both the motor and the connected equipment.

3. Better Environmental Control

Depot buildings often require controlled airflow and temperature regulation. With variable speed control, ventilation and HVAC systems maintain optimal environmental conditions within large facilities.

4. Reduced Equipment Wear

Operating motors only at required speeds reduces vibration, overheating, and mechanical stress, resulting in longer equipment life and fewer maintenance requirements.

Enhancing Smart Infrastructure with VFD Technology

Modern depot facilities are increasingly adopting automation and smart infrastructure technologies. Integrating VFD systems with building management systems (BMS) enables real-time monitoring, automated speed control, and predictive maintenance for motor-driven equipment.

This intelligent approach not only improves operational efficiency but also contributes to sustainability goals by reducing carbon footprint and energy consumption.
